Stockport based multi-utility services specialist OCU Group (“OCU”) has invested more than £750,000 in a bid to provide clients with the latest innovative equipment designed to make complex projects more efficient and improve overall site safety.

OCU has added two LaValley Industries’ TONGHAND® attachments and two 20-tonne Finnings Cat 320 excavators to its fleet.

The new generation excavators reduce fuel consumption and carbon emissions by 25% and deliver 45% more operational efficiency through the integrated technology. Each of
the excavators also feature 360-degree cameras allowing operators to capture the entirety of the surrounding environment, significantly improving the safety of onsite workers. The configuration is the first of its kind in the UK.

The TONGHAND® attachment is operated by one sole cab driver, eliminating the need for additional labour to manually unscrew and move the heavy HDD drill rods.enabling operators to work in a safer and more efficient way.

Mike McNulty, HDD Director at OCU, said:

“TONGHAND delivers unparalleled speed, precision and performance. We have already seen these benefits with the original Tonghand attachment that was added to the fleet
more than five years ago to assist the 400 tonne crew with rod handling on the side of the project.

Investing in a further two attachments of the smaller size Tonghand XS, will allow us the flexibility to use them on our fleet of midi rigs, increase productivity, and
our capacity to complete projects on time and to budget.

Fundamentally this investment will improve safety massively as it will take people away from a potentially risky environment due to the fully automated capabilities.”

OCU’s focus on investing in technology is aimed at increasing productivity and improving collaboration, benefiting the most complex of projects.
